Output 0305363f6639434579063aa2c6f912f3956dcd74c1e25085dceeccb415a3da2d:63

value
149312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e4311d495fcce251bd68d9cd1c7cc0102d92535 OP_EQUAL
address
35udMSzUN6b3aoTN2mMBYq6oPdeHjiajz3
transaction
0305363f6639434579063aa2c6f912f3956dcd74c1e25085dceeccb415a3da2d
confirmations
138041
spent
true